Alright, let's get down to the basics. What exactly is an IATA code, and why should you care? IATA stands for the International Air Transport Association, a global trade association for airlines. One of the many things IATA does is assign unique three-letter codes to airports around the world. These codes are like secret handshakes for the aviation industry, helping airlines, airports, and other travel professionals identify and manage flights and destinations with laser-like precision. Think of them as the postal codes of the sky. Instead of trying to type out the entire name of an airport like "Luis Muñoz MarĂn International Airport", you can simply use the concise and universally recognized IATA code. This is essential for everything from booking flights and baggage handling to air traffic control. Without these handy little codes, air travel would be a chaotic mess, and nobody wants that! The use of these codes streamlines operations, reduces errors, and ensures that everyone is on the same page, from the ground crew to the pilots.

Unveiling the San Juan IATA Code: SJU
Now for the main event: the IATA code for San Juan, Puerto Rico, is SJU. That's it, plain and simple! SJU stands for Luis Muñoz MarĂn International Airport, the main airport serving the San Juan metropolitan area. Keep in mind that there are other airports in Puerto Rico, but SJU is the primary hub for international and domestic flights. Other Airports in Puerto Rico: A Quick Look
While SJU is the main airport, Puerto Rico has several other airports that cater to different types of travelers. Here's a quick rundown:
- Rafael Hernández Airport (BQN): Located in Aguadilla, on the west coast. It serves as a secondary international airport, handling flights to the US and other Caribbean destinations. It's a great option if you're planning to explore the western side of the island.
- Mercedita Airport (PSE): Situated in Ponce, on the south coast. It handles domestic flights and provides access to the southern part of Puerto Rico. It is much smaller but still has its uses.
- Eugenio MarĂa de Hostos Airport (MAZ): Located in MayagĂĽez, on the west coast. This airport primarily serves domestic flights, and it is useful for travelers exploring the western region.
These smaller airports are great for those looking to avoid the crowds of SJU or to explore different regions of the island. Each airport offers a unique experience, so consider your travel itinerary when choosing your arrival or departure point.
